Montréal Alouettes have won seven, most recently in 2010. But Montréal AAA won in 1931 and the 1944 Grey Cup winners were the Ste Hyacinthe-Donnacona Navy Combines, a team made up of sailors who were stationed at naval bases in and near Montréal. That makes a total of nine Montréal Grey Cups.
The Hamilton Tiger-Cats, a team formed from the merger of two teams called the Tigers and the Wildcats, won their first Grey Cup of 8 in 1953. However the Tigers had won 5 before then and the Wildcats, an air force team, won one. A team from Hamilton called the Alerts also won one, making a total of 15 cups won by Hamilton teams. But the Ti-Cats have only won 8.

Montréal won two Grey Cups in a row in 2009-2010. They appeared in three Grey Cups in a row in 1954-56, 1977-79 and again in 2008-2010 and played in successive Grey Cup games in 1974-5, 2002-3 and 2005-6. Of the nine years between 2002 and 2010, Montréal only missed playing in the Grey Cup twice.
